Faith Moyosore Agboola, Founder and CEO of digital literary platform The African Writers, is one of the awardees of the 2020 Chevening Scholarship.

Agboola will receive a fully-funded bursary to study for an Msc in Creative Enterprise at the prestigious De Montfort University (DMU) Leicester.

The Chevening Scholarship annually offers fully-funded assistance to students from over 160 countries to study for postgraduate degrees in UK universities. The scholarship scheme is funded by the UK Foreign, Commonwealth and Development Office and partner organisations.

Agboola hopes that her studies would present opportunities to “bond with talented and passionate global leaders” as well as “be equipped with everything [she] need[s] to develop The African Writers into the vision [she had] for it and more.”

She further shared a video on her YouTube Channel. Titled “My Chevening Story,” the video details the pitfalls of her earlier unsuccessful application, coupled with advice for aspiring applicants.
